hematopoietic
Example
The hematopoietic system is responsible for producing all types of blood cells. [hematopoietic: adjective]
Example
The patient received a hematopoietic stem cell transplant to treat their leukemia. [hematopoietic: adjective]
hemogenic
Example
The liver is a hemogenic organ that can produce blood cells in certain conditions. [hemogenic: adjective]
Example
During embryonic development, the yolk sac is the first site of hemogenic activity. [hemogenic: adjective]

Which word is more common?
Hematopoietic is more common than hemogenic in everyday language and medical literature.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between hematopoietic and hemogenic?
Both words are formal and technical, but hematopoietic is more commonly used in medical and scientific contexts.
